PUÇOL SCHOOL MUSEUM AND EDUCATIONAL PROJECT
This unique museum showcases over 90,000 artifacts of traditional life, engaging students and the community in heritage preservation, and is UNESCO-recognized.
The Puçol School Museum, located in a rural school in Elche, is an innovative educational and museum project recognized by UNESCO. It preserves over 90,000 objects from traditional Ilicitan life and stands out for involving students and the community in heritage preservation.

ELCHE PALM GROVE
Discover Europe's largest palm grove, a UNESCO World Heritage Site, featuring unique palm species, historic gardens, and a rich cultural landscape for tourists.

BASILICA OF SANTA MARIA
This Baroque masterpiece features a stunning blue dome and intricate façades, hosting the Misteri d’Elx and offering panoramic views from its bell tower.

ARCHAEOLOGICAL AND HISTORY MUSEUM OF ELCHE ALEJANDRO RAMOS FOLQUÉS
Housed in a historic palace, this museum offers interactive exhibits and Iberian artifacts, showcasing the region's rich history from the Neolithic era.

ARCHAEOLOGICAL PARK OF LA ALCUDIA
This archaeological site, rich in history from the Neolithic to the Visigothic period, features significant artifacts like the Lady of Elche and Roman ruins.

PALEONTOLOGICAL MUSEUM OF ELCHE
Explore a fascinating collection of over 1,200 fossils, including a T-Rex skull and unique dinosaur reconstructions, alongside rare amber and diverse shells.

MUSEUM OF THE FESTA
Housed in a historic hermitage, this museum showcases the Misteri d’Elx with immersive audiovisuals, costumes, and instruments, celebrating cultural heritage.

PLAYAS
This coastal destination features nine kilometers of pristine beaches, diverse ecosystems, and clear waters, perfect for diving, snorkeling, and water sports.

EL HONDO NATURAL PARK
This protected natural area boasts lagoons and marshes, attracting over 170 bird species, including flamingos and herons, making it a birdwatcher's paradise.
